Hi,

It is because your FAT table being filled up in the root directory.

I think you can make it work again, pls follow the following step:

1. Back up a copy of your SmartMedia card by your card reader. ( Open a folder on your PC/Mac, then upload all content of folder and files from your SM Card)
2. Quick Format your card in PiPrefs.
3. Create a sub-directory of \Palm\ on your card
4. Load your files to this sub-directory, or any sub-directory you want.
5. Remember to keep your file organized in sub-directory, which can speed up sorting and better organized your Palm's files
6. Everything should work again, if you still have any difficulty, feel free to send email to our support team.

****************************************************************************

Please follow my steps as below (refer the web page of http://memplug.sjweb.net/MyUpdate.htm):
1) Make sure you have our "Eraser" application in your Visor. If you cannot find this application, please download it from http://memplug.sjweb.net/MyUpdate.htm and then hotsync it from computer to your Visor
2) Remove your SmartMedia card
3) Tap in icon of Eraser
4) Click the button of "Wait for SmartMedia Card"
5) Insert your SmartMedia Card.
6) Tap the "Start Erase" to clean up the memory of Module. Then, it will automatically reset the Visor.
7) Process the Updater application. If you cannot find this application please download it from http://memplug.sjweb.net/MyUpdate.htm and then hotsync it from computer to your Visor
8) Insert a SmartMedia card
9) Click in "My Modu..." to reinstall back all PiApplication
10) Press the "Page Down" button (Don't release it) and click "Update Now" at the same time (MUST)
11) "Update Anyway?" Select "OK" to force update and then it will display the status of processing
12) it will ask you to reset - Click "Reset"
13) Turn on the application of "PiPref"
14) Check the update date of module be Mar 26, 2001
